The defect

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ain model year 2004-2007 Accord vehicles manufactured October 1, 2003, to August 17, 2007. The affected vehicles may have been assembled with an incorrect passenger frontal air bag module that does not comply with the advanced air bag requirements.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 208, "Occupant Crash Protection."

The risk

An air bag module does not meet the advanced air bag requirements can increase the risk of injury or death in the event of a crash.

The fix — what to do

Honda will notify owners, and dealers will inspect and replace the air bag module as necessary, free of charge. The recall began on May 2, 2016.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-800-999-1009. Honda's number for this recall is JZ3.
